Dallas County Health Department Your Life is in Our Hands! The Dallas County Health Department is a political subdivision. The doors soon opened in January 1954.

In November 1953, by vote of the people the Health Department was established with a 10 cent mill tax. The first Board Members were appointed by the County Commission. In 1956, the five member board was elected by a vote of the people. These five were Dr. Evelyn Griffin, Dorothy Steelman, Kenneth Nyberg, Margaret Blodgett and Ralph Stanton. The expenses for services in 1956 are reported to be $7,3

37.27 or about 71 cents per person in the county
The expenses for services in 2008 were $556,773 or about 33.35 per person in the county
